When to Plant : October - April
In areas with mild winters the corms can be planted in the autumn and overwintered outdoors with a little protection ( e.g. low tunnel or frost cloth.) In colder areas it is advisable to plant later at the end of winter or in early spring. If corms are exposed to temperatures below freezing, they will freeze and ultimately rot once they thaw, so be sure to protect them from extreme cold and plant deep enough to avoid the corms freezing.

How to Plant French Ranunculus: Soak the claws in water for 3-6 hours so that they plump up and re hydrate.
For best result pre sprout the claws ( Which will also give earlier blooms) : Fill a flat-bottom seed tray half full with moist compost. Place the claws with the tenticles pointing downwards onto the soil and cover them with 1 cm of soil over the top. Leave the tray in a cool place at 4°C–10° for 10 to 14 days checking them every few days, making sure the soil is moist but not soggy and remove any corms that show signs of mold or rot. (They may need protection from rodents as they love to eat them )
Planting out: Once the white rootlets start to appear and the first sets of leaves have formed they can be planted in their final locations. Plant in pots or beds with plenty of organic fertilizer 10 - 20cm appart and upto 10cm deep.

Harvesting: Cut when buds are colored and squishy like a marshmallow, but not yet fully open.
Vase Life:10-12 Days
Cut & Come Again : Expect 2-3 Flushed of blooms if spent flowers are cot down to the base
